Septic Installation Service in Austin, TX
Septic installation services involve setting up the system that manages wastewater for properties not connected to municipal sewage lines. This process typically includes selecting an appropriate septic tank, preparing the site, and installing the necessary piping and drainage fields. Homeowners considering septic systems often want to understand the different types of tanks available, the space requirements, and the local regulations that may affect installation. Proper planning ensures the system functions efficiently and complies with any relevant codes or standards.
Property owners usually request septic installation for new construction projects, property upgrades, or when replacing an outdated system. Before requesting service, it’s helpful to assess the property’s size, soil conditions, and accessibility for installation equipment. Understanding the maintenance needs and lifespan of different septic components can also guide decision-making. Clear knowledge of these factors helps ensure a smooth installation process tailored to the specific needs of the property.

Septic Installation Service Questions
What is involved in septic installation? Septic installation includes designing, excavating, and setting up a septic system tailored to the property’s needs to ensure proper waste treatment.
How do I know if my property needs a new septic system? Signs include persistent odors, slow drains, or sewage backups, indicating the current system may be failing or unsuitable.
What types of septic systems are available? Common options include conventional gravity systems, mound systems, and aerobic treatment units, depending on site conditions.
What should property owners consider before installation? Factors include soil type, property size, and future expansion plans to select the most effective and compliant system.
